Abstract

A method and an apparatus for content identification and categorization of textual data is disclosed. Using the Burrows-Wheeler transform in conjunction with mapping techniques and statistical comparison, useful information can be extracted from textual documents. This information can be used to categorize, authenticate, and compare such documents, thereby leading to automated searching of databases of documents.
